Early Life and Education

Lauro Zavala was born on December 30, 1954, in Mexico City, Mexico. From a young age, he displayed a keen interest in literature and the arts, which would eventually shape his career as an author and cultural critic. Zavala pursued his higher education at prestigious institutions, ultimately earning a degree in literature from El Colegio de México.
